How We Work
1
Immediate Contact
Your call connects you directly with a certified technician. We gather initial details about the water damage and dispatch a rapid response team to your Asheville property. Quick action prevents further damage.
2
Damage Assessment
Upon arrival, our team uses specialized moisture meters and thermal imaging to accurately assess the extent of water intrusion. This detailed inspection informs our custom drying plan and identifies all affected areas.
3
Water Extraction
Powerful industrial-grade extractors remove standing water quickly. We then strategically place high-volume air movers and dehumidifiers to begin the thorough drying process, preventing mold growth.
4
Drying & Monitoring
We continuously monitor temperature, humidity, and moisture levels. Our team makes necessary adjustments to equipment, ensuring optimal drying conditions until structural materials are completely dry and safe.
5
Restoration & Repair
Once fully dry, we proceed with any necessary repairs or reconstruction. Our goal is to return your property to its pre-damage condition, completing the restoration with a final quality check.

Contaminated Water Removal Cost in Boone, NC

The cost of contaminated water removal can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Boone, NC. These are estimates, not guarantees, and exact pricing will depend on an on-site assessment.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water removal and extraction $500 - $2,500 Size of affected area, severity of damage
Drying and dehumidification $1,000 - $5,000 Size of affected area, number of dehumidifiers required
Sanitizing and disinfecting $500 - $2,000 Size of affected area, type of sanitizing solution required
Rebuilding and reconstruction $2,000 - $10,000 Size of affected area, type of materials required
Final inspection and testing $500 - $1,000 Size of affected area, number of tests required
